This fixes an issue seen with Steam, which calls `WinHttpGetProxyForUrl()` before pinging WebSocket servers to determine which has the lowest latency. The `WinHttpGetProxyForUrl()`/`WinHttpDetectAutoProxyConfigUrl()` call seems to be included in the timing, and `WinHttpDetectAutoProxyConfigUrl()` taking too long can cause the ping to time out/fail.
